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Support for Coccinelle's SmPL language #4575

Merged
merged 1 commit into from
Aug 12, 2019

Conversation

pchaigno
Copy link
Contributor

@pchaigno pchaigno commented Jul 7, 2019

This pull request adds support for the SmPL language used by the Coccinelle tool to write semantic patches.

Description

I didn't find a grammar to highlight SmPL files.

Checklist:

  • I am adding a new language.
    • The extension of the new language is used in hundreds of repositories on GitHub.com.
    • I have included a real-world usage sample for all extensions added in this PR:

Copy link
Collaborator

@Alhadis Alhadis left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

If you review #4433, I'm happy to smash together a grammar for SmPL patches. 😜 Looks pretty easy.

lib/linguist/languages.yml Show resolved Hide resolved
@Alhadis
Copy link
Collaborator

Alhadis commented Jul 18, 2019

Nudging @pchaigno to update his ladybug.

(Comment est mon français? Appeler le 1800-PARKOUR)

Alhadis added a commit to Alhadis/language-etc that referenced this pull request Jul 19, 2019
@Alhadis
Copy link
Collaborator

Alhadis commented Jul 19, 2019

I wrote a grammar for you.

@pchaigno
Copy link
Contributor Author

I wrote a grammar for you.

Wow, thanks a lot! It looks great!

If you review #4433, I'm happy to smash together a grammar for SmPL patches. stuck_out_tongue_winking_eye Looks pretty easy.

I'll take a look now, sorry for the delay.

Nudging @pchaigno to update his ladybug.

(Comment est mon français? Appeler le 1800-PARKOUR)

Pretty good! Note Coccinelle is also the name of a famous car in France (Volkswagen's Bettle)

@pchaigno pchaigno requested a review from lildude July 31, 2019 09:27
@Alhadis Alhadis merged commit 1768e10 into github-linguist:master Aug 12, 2019
@pchaigno pchaigno deleted the coccinelle-smpl branch August 12, 2019 10:48
Alhadis added a commit that referenced this pull request Aug 12, 2019
@Alhadis Alhadis mentioned this pull request Aug 12, 2019
Alhadis added a commit that referenced this pull request Aug 12, 2019
@github-linguist github-linguist locked as resolved and limited conversation to collaborators Jun 17, 2024
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

None yet

3 participants